摘要
在电气化铁路中,电力机车是一个运行的、急剧变化的单相牵引负荷,当由其引起的电网电压波动较严重时,可能导致检测方法中使用的锁相环处于失锁状态而无法进行准确检测。在有功电流分离法的基础上,提出了一种无锁相环的单相电路谐波和无功电流检测方法。理论分析和仿真证明,该方法可以实时检测出单相电路谐波和无功电流,原理简单、易于实现。
In the electrification of the railway, the electric locomotive is a running and sharp change in the single - phase traction load. When the voltage fluctuations caused by it are in a more serious situation, it could lead to the phase -locked loop used in the detection method in a state of losing lock that cannot be accurately detected. Based on the active current separation method, a detection method without phase - locked loop is put forward for single - phase circuit harmonic and reactive current. Theoretical analysis and simulation show that the method can detect real - time single - phase circuit harmonic and reactive current, which is simple in principle and easy to achieve.
